Dr. Brian Gay from First Look MRI https://www.firstlookmri.com explains MRI safety and contraindications.
Contraindications for undergoing an MRI scan for spine-related pain in the back, neck or leg include:
Patients who have a heart pacemaker may not have an MRI scan
Patients who have a metallic foreign body (metal sliver) in their eye, or who have an aneurysm clip in their brain, cannot have an MRI scan since the magnetic field may dislodge the metal
